汽車短程雷達 (SRR) 系統市場成長推動因素

全球汽車短程雷達 (SRR) 系統市場在現代車輛安全和自動駕駛生態系統中扮演著至關重要的角色。根據最新的產業評估,預計到 2024 年,該市場規模將達到 4.679 億美元,這對於這個快速發展的產業而言是一個重要的里程碑。隨著對下一代安全、駕駛輔助和智慧旅行解決方案的需求不斷增長,汽車雷達技術正成為乘用車、SUV 和電動車的核心組件。

短程雷達系統利用高頻無線電波來偵測和監測數百公尺範圍內的近距離物體,從而在即時環境掃描方面提供無與倫比的精度。這些系統支援各種進階駕駛輔助系統 (ADAS),包括盲點偵測、自適應巡航控制、前方碰撞預警、車道變換輔助、後方交叉路口警示和停車輔助。即使在惡劣天氣條件(霧、雨和能見度低)下,它們也能可靠運行,這使得短程雷達 (SRR) 對於 L2 和 L3 級自動駕駛至關重要。

市場限制因子

雷達角度分辨率有限是關鍵挑戰之一。短程雷達工作在 70-90 GHz 頻段,但與基於攝影機的系統相比,這種窄頻寬限制了目標分類精度。提高雷達解析度通常需要額外的天線陣列,導致設備體積更大,整合難度更高。

製造商也面臨安裝方面的挑戰,因為多天線雷達模組的尺寸和複雜性,尤其是在追求緊湊型車輛設計時。

Growth Factors of automotive short range radar (SRR) system Market

The global automotive short range radar (SRR) system market plays a pivotal role in modern vehicle safety and autonomous driving ecosystems. According to the latest industry assessment, the market size reached USD 467.9 million in 2024, marking a significant milestone for this rapidly evolving sector. As demand for next-generation safety, driver-assistance capabilities, and intelligent mobility solutions accelerates, automotive radar technologies are becoming central components in passenger cars, SUVs, and electric vehicles.

Short range radar systems operate using high-frequency radio waves to detect and monitor nearby objects within a few hundred meters, offering unmatched accuracy in real-time environmental scanning. These systems support a range of Advanced Driver Assistance Systems (ADAS), including blind spot detection, adaptive cruise control, forward collision warning, lane change assistance, rear cross-traffic alert, and parking assistance. Their ability to function reliably in adverse weather-fog, rain, and low visibility-makes SRRs indispensable for both Level 2 and Level 3 autonomous driving.

Market Growth Trends

Rapid advancements in ADAS and autonomous-driving technologies are pushing automotive short range radar systems into mainstream adoption. Radar technologies, when integrated with AI, machine learning, high-definition LiDAR, and vision sensors, are elevating detection accuracy and response time. New breakthroughs such as 6D radar, quantum-enhanced ADAS algorithms, and neuromorphic computing are further set to redefine precision and hazard-anticipation capabilities.

In December 2024, DENSO CORPORATION signed an agreement with onsemi for semiconductor procurement specifically for ADAS and autonomous driving systems-reflecting the industry's pivot toward higher-intelligence radar platforms. As manufacturers invest heavily in sensor fusion and advanced hazard-detection capabilities, short range radar systems will remain foundational to modern vehicle safety intelligence.

Market Drivers

1. Rising Demand for Comfort & Safety Features

Global consumers increasingly prefer vehicles equipped with advanced safety technologies. Rising accident rates and growing regulatory emphasis on safety have expanded adoption of radar-driven warning systems, automatic emergency braking, and adaptive cruise control. Automakers are now integrating SRR systems as standard features in mid-range and premium vehicles.

In July 2024, Tata Motors announced the launch of its Curvv coupe SUV, equipped with ADAS features including radar-supported collision mitigation and lane assistance-illustrating how mass-market automakers are embracing radar-based safety systems.

2. EV Adoption Expanding SRR Demand

Electric vehicles inherently feature more sophisticated driver-assistance systems. Radar technologies support regenerative braking optimization, adaptive cruise efficiency, and passenger safety. With India's EV sales surpassing 2 million units in 2024, SRR integration in EVs is rapidly expanding across Asia.

Market Restraints

A major challenge lies in the limitations of radar's angular resolution. Short range radar operates in 70-90 GHz frequencies, where narrow bandwidths restrict precision in object classification compared to camera-based systems. Improving radar resolution typically demands additional antenna arrays-making devices bulkier and harder to integrate.

Manufacturers also face installation challenges due to the size and complexity of multi-antenna radar modules, especially when pursuing compact vehicle designs.
